FREMONT, Calif. — Arista Corp., an industrial computer solutions provider and system integrator, has developed a new ruggedized panel computer with a 19-inch LCD screen for industrial supervisory control applications, the ARP-2019. According to a news release, the panel computer also supports dual 19-inch LCD displays simultaneously, with independent display content. The large and dual LCD displays make it ideal for supervisory control, touting visual ease and comfort.
The computer provides both VESA and panel mounting, with quick and easy installation. The front bezel is NEMA 4 and IP65 compliant with a strengthened glass or resistive touchscreen that protects the LCD panel from scratching. The unit also has an aluminum bezel with a heavy-duty reinforced steel chassis.
The ARP-2019 panel computer is powered by an Intel P4 or Pentium-M CPU, supports up to 1GB SDRAM and has one PCI expansion slot. The panel computer is equipped with a CD-ROM or DVD-CDRW combo drive. The unit has a 19-inch or UXGA (1280 x 1024) TFT color LCD supported by an Intel Extreme Graphics controller with up to 64MB of shared memory. The panel computer has a 2.5-inch IDE HDD, four USB 2.0 ports, up to four RS-232 ports and one RJ45 10/100 Ethernet port.
